.hc-form-col-v28{flex-basis:32%;margin-right:1.33%}.hc-vid-col-v28{flex-basis:65.67%;margin-left:1%;padding:100px 0px;border-bottom:1px solid #f2f7f8}.hc-desc-col-v28,.hc-vid-v28{flex-basis:48.5%}.hc-desc-col-v28{margin-right:1.5%}.hc-vid-v28{margin-left:1.5%}.hc-vid-v28{position:relative}.hc-bg-img-v28{position:absolute;width:100%;height:100%;top:0px;left:0px}.align-stretch{align-items:stretch}.hc-form-v28 form{padding:0px}.hc-form-vid-v28 .hc-form-v28 form input[type=text],.hc-form-vid-v28 .hc-form-v28 form input[type=email],.hc-form-vid-v28 .hc-form-v28 form input[type=submit],.hc-form-vid-v28 .hc-form-v28 form select{height:50px;width:100%;border-radius:5px}.hc-form-vid-v28 .hc-form-v28 form input[type=text]:focus,.hc-form-vid-v28 .hc-form-v28 form input[type=email]:focus,.hc-form-vid-v28 .hc-form-v28 form select:focus{border:1px solid #9d9d9d}.hc-form-vid-v28 .hc-form-v28 form select{cursor:pointer}.hc-form-vid-v28 .hc-form-v28 form input[type=submit]{margin-top:12px}.hc-form-wrap-v28{padding:50px;-webkit-box-shadow:0px 0px 15px rgb(0 0 0 / 10%);box-shadow:0px 0px 15px rgb(0 0 0 / 10%);margin-top:-70px;background:#fff;z-index:1;position:relative}.hc-form-vid-v28 .hc-form-v28 form .hs-form-field{margin:0px 0px 12px;line-height:0px}.hc-form-title-v28 h2,.hc-desc-col-v28 h2{font-size:36px}span.brand-color{color:#e16736}.hc-desc-col-v28 h2{margin-bottom:16px}.hc-vid-v28 .show{display:none}.hc-vid-v28 .video-sec.vidyard .vidyard,.hc-vid-v28 .video-sec.fancybox .link.show,.hc-vid-v28 .video-sec.wistia .wistia.show{display:block}.hc-play-btn-v33{min-height:50px;min-width:50px;width:50px;border-radius:100%;position:relative}.hc-play-btn-v33 .fas{color:#fff}@media(max-width:991px){.hc-form-col-v28,.hc-vid-col-v28{flex-basis:100%}.hc-desc-col-v28 h2{font-size:40px}}@media(max-width:991px){.hc-form-col-v28,.hc-vid-col-v28{flex-basis:100%}.hc-desc-col-v28 h2{font-size:40px}}@media(max-width:991px){.hc-form-col-v28,.hc-vid-col-v28{flex-basis:100%;margin:0}.hc-desc-col-v28 h2{font-size:40px}}@media(max-width:767px){.hc-desc-col-v28,.hc-vid-v28{flex-basis:100%;margin:0 0 20px}.hc-desc-col-v28 h2{font-size:34px}.hc-vid-v28{min-height:350px}}@media(max-width:479px){.hc-desc-col-v28 h2{font-size:28px}.hc-form-wrap-v28{padding:20px}.hc-form-vid-v28 .hc-form-v28 form input[type=submit]{padding:15px}}